The construction of regional infrastructure – like new transit lines, highways , and pedestrian walkways – can have a notable impact on real estate assessments within metro areas. Usually, locations near these investments experience higher demand, causing considerable boosts in home value. However, the precise degree of this influence is based on factors like the prevailing market conditions , the kind of infrastructure being constructed , and the current housing supply in the area. Consequently, prospective buyers and vendors should thoroughly evaluate these aspects when judging future profits .

How Infrastructure Development Shapes the Metro Property Landscape

The expansion of city infrastructure greatly influences the local property landscape. New highways and upgraded transportation systems often initiate rises in property worth and drive fresh development. Areas once deemed less convenient can undergo a noticeable transformation , attracting investors and contributing to a improved vibrant real estate sector. Conversely, lack of vital infrastructure might obstruct progress and constrain property appreciation .
